Validation Middleware

Description: Validation middleware in web application frameworks is a fundamental tool specifically designed to validate incoming request data. This type of middleware acts as an intermediary that intercepts requests before they reach the defined routes in an application, allowing for the verification of the integrity and validity of the data provided by the client. By implementing this middleware, developers can ensure that the data meets certain criteria, such as data types, formats, and mandatory requirements, which helps prevent errors and improve application security. Additionally, validation middleware can provide clear and concise responses in case the data is invalid, facilitating debugging and enhancing user experience. In the web development ecosystem, this type of middleware can be easily integrated with popular libraries like Joi or express-validator, which offer powerful tools for defining validation schemas and efficiently managing errors. In summary, validation middleware is essential for building robust and secure applications, ensuring that the data entering the system is correct and in the expected format.
